/*******************************************************************************
 *
 * FUNCTION:    AcpiExStoreBufferToBuffer
 *
 * PARAMETERS:  SourceDesc          - Source object to copy
 *              TargetDesc          - Destination object of the copy
 *
 * RETURN:      Status
 *
 * DESCRIPTION: Copy a buffer object to another buffer object.
 *
 ******************************************************************************/

ACPI_STATUS
AcpiExStoreBufferToBuffer (
    ACPI_OPERAND_OBJECT     *SourceDesc,
    ACPI_OPERAND_OBJECT     *TargetDesc)
{
    UINT32                  Length;
    UINT8                   *Buffer;


    ACPI_FUNCTION_TRACE_PTR (ExStoreBufferToBuffer, SourceDesc);


    /* We know that SourceDesc is a buffer by now */

    Buffer = ACPI_CAST_PTR (UINT8, SourceDesc->Buffer.Pointer);
    Length = SourceDesc->Buffer.Length;

    /*
     * If target is a buffer of length zero or is a static buffer,
     * allocate a new buffer of the proper length
     */
    if ((TargetDesc->Buffer.Length == 0) ||
        (TargetDesc->Common.Flags & AOPOBJ_STATIC_POINTER))
    {
        TargetDesc->Buffer.Pointer = ACPI_ALLOCATE (Length);
        if (!TargetDesc->Buffer.Pointer)
        {
            return_ACPI_STATUS (AE_NO_MEMORY);
        }

        TargetDesc->Buffer.Length = Length;
    }

    /* Copy source buffer to target buffer */

    if (Length <= TargetDesc->Buffer.Length)
    {
        /* Clear existing buffer and copy in the new one */

        ACPI_MEMSET (TargetDesc->Buffer.Pointer, 0, TargetDesc->Buffer.Length);
        ACPI_MEMCPY (TargetDesc->Buffer.Pointer, Buffer, Length);

#ifdef ACPI_OBSOLETE_BEHAVIOR
        /*
         * NOTE: ACPI versions up to 3.0 specified that the buffer must be
         * truncated if the string is smaller than the buffer.  However, "other"
         * implementations of ACPI never did this and thus became the defacto
         * standard. ACPI 3.0A changes this behavior such that the buffer
         * is no longer truncated.
         */

        /*
         * OBSOLETE BEHAVIOR:
         * If the original source was a string, we must truncate the buffer,
         * according to the ACPI spec.  Integer-to-Buffer and Buffer-to-Buffer
         * copy must not truncate the original buffer.
         */
        if (OriginalSrcType == ACPI_TYPE_STRING)
        {
            /* Set the new length of the target */

            TargetDesc->Buffer.Length = Length;
        }
#endif
    }
    else
    {
        /* Truncate the source, copy only what will fit */

        ACPI_MEMCPY (TargetDesc->Buffer.Pointer, Buffer,
            TargetDesc->Buffer.Length);

        ACPI_DEBUG_PRINT ((ACPI_DB_INFO,
            "Truncating source buffer from %X to %X\n",
            Length, TargetDesc->Buffer.Length));
    }

    /* Copy flags */

    TargetDesc->Buffer.Flags = SourceDesc->Buffer.Flags;
    TargetDesc->Common.Flags &= ~AOPOBJ_STATIC_POINTER;
    return_ACPI_STATUS (AE_OK);
}


/*******************************************************************************
 *
 * FUNCTION:    AcpiExStoreStringToString
 *
 * PARAMETERS:  SourceDesc          - Source object to copy
 *              TargetDesc          - Destination object of the copy
 *
 * RETURN:      Status
 *
 * DESCRIPTION: Copy a String object to another String object
 *
 ******************************************************************************/

ACPI_STATUS
AcpiExStoreStringToString (
    ACPI_OPERAND_OBJECT     *SourceDesc,
    ACPI_OPERAND_OBJECT     *TargetDesc)
{
    UINT32                  Length;
    UINT8                   *Buffer;


    ACPI_FUNCTION_TRACE_PTR (ExStoreStringToString, SourceDesc);


    /* We know that SourceDesc is a string by now */

    Buffer = ACPI_CAST_PTR (UINT8, SourceDesc->String.Pointer);
    Length = SourceDesc->String.Length;

    /*
     * Replace existing string value if it will fit and the string
     * pointer is not a static pointer (part of an ACPI table)
     */
    if ((Length < TargetDesc->String.Length) &&
       (!(TargetDesc->Common.Flags & AOPOBJ_STATIC_POINTER)))
    {
        /*
         * String will fit in existing non-static buffer.
         * Clear old string and copy in the new one
         */
        ACPI_MEMSET (TargetDesc->String.Pointer, 0,
            (ACPI_SIZE) TargetDesc->String.Length + 1);
        ACPI_MEMCPY (TargetDesc->String.Pointer, Buffer, Length);
    }
    else
    {
        /*
         * Free the current buffer, then allocate a new buffer
         * large enough to hold the value
         */
        if (TargetDesc->String.Pointer &&
           (!(TargetDesc->Common.Flags & AOPOBJ_STATIC_POINTER)))
        {
            /* Only free if not a pointer into the DSDT */

            ACPI_FREE (TargetDesc->String.Pointer);
        }

        TargetDesc->String.Pointer = ACPI_ALLOCATE_ZEROED (
                                        (ACPI_SIZE) Length + 1);
        if (!TargetDesc->String.Pointer)
        {
            return_ACPI_STATUS (AE_NO_MEMORY);
        }

        TargetDesc->Common.Flags &= ~AOPOBJ_STATIC_POINTER;
        ACPI_MEMCPY (TargetDesc->String.Pointer, Buffer, Length);
    }

    /* Set the new target length */

    TargetDesc->String.Length = Length;
    return_ACPI_STATUS (AE_OK);
}
